#666ccb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#666ccb is composed of 40% red, 42.4%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 59.8%. #666ccb color hex could be obtained by blending #ccd8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#666ccb color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#666ccb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#666ccb has RGB values of R:102, G:108,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6712523.

Shades and Tints of #666ccb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030308 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#666ccb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95969c is the less saturated color, while #3742fa is the most saturated one.
